Well, Bethune Cookman is terrible and Pitt absolutely destroyed them.  Just how bad was it?

Let's go to the numbers.

-Pitt out-rebounded them 37-11.
-The score was once 25-21 Pitt.  Then a 64-19 run happened over the last 25 minutes.
-Their best player Adrien Coleman, who recorded one of only three triple doubles in D1 this season (another was recorded by Schenley HS grad Deandre Kane for Marshall), was held to 6 points.
-The 49 part margin was the largest in Pete history and the 6th largest ever for Pitt.
-Pitt had 28 assists on 37 field goals.
